libdpx is used for header reading. A couple changes to libdpx had to be made to errors in original code.

The following fields are calculated and increment when edited: frame position, timecode, keycode

Keycode generation can be done using perf or frame counting. The dpx standard says offset in perfs but many users use frames. Kodak further complicated the issue with 65mm film has 120 perfs per count and the dpx standard is only 2 digits (ascii characters). Keycode format - mfg and gauge code - 1st digit manufacturer 0-orwo 1-agfa 2-kodak 3-fuji 2nd digit film gauge 0-35mm 1-16mm 2-65mm Film type - emulsion code prefix - 6digits count - 4digits offset - 2digits

Known issues: Image Viewer -- libdpx image decoding does not work with certain size and type dpx files. 10Bit RGB does not use libdpx and works appropriately. This does not affect header editor function just image display.

Timecode uses industry header film for calculations when writing new timecode. This seems to be preferred field for editing software rather than the industry header television vertical rate.
